“Okay, sure. I’ll go and look for her,” Matthew nodded and replied. Then, he walked up to the road and surveyed the surrounding area before she spotted Veronica running in a distance.

He sauntered toward her. The girl in sports attire wore her hair in a ponytail, causing it to sway in the air as she ran non-stop. She seemed exuberant, exuding the vibe of a young lady, which made the man break into a smile that came from his heart.

She ran and ran, and soon arrived before him. “Why are you here?” Veronica impatiently muttered without even glancing at him.

“Mrs. Murphy had me ask you to go home for breakfast.”

“Alright.” she coldly uttered before she walked around him and left.

 

However, after barely taking a few steps, Veronica noticed that Matthew didn’t catch up with her, so paused in her tracks. Turning her head, she looked at him and asked, “What are you waiting for? Let’s go back to eat. We can head over to Bloomstead then.”

Matthew tilted his body to gaze at the ripples on the water that were formed by gentle breeze. “The scenery is as pretty as a picture; there’s no need for us to rush back.”

 

“No need to rush back?”

Thereno such need for youbut there is for meVeronica grabbed the towel hanging around her neck and wiped the sweat on her fair face, panting as she said, “You are getting married in less than 10 days. You don’t see the need to be in a hurry, but there are those who do.”

The man raised his dark brows. “That has nothing to do with me.”

Upon hearing that, Veronica grumbled to herselfDamn youIf you donhave anything to do with itwho does? “No, I’m now in charge of your wedding planning and I’m in the midst of a serious preparation, so we can’t afford to delay things.”

“I’ll contact Thomas to have him take full respon—”
